Understood, except most mechanical rocker switches do not offer a "off - on - on" solution due to their design. If we went with a slightly more technical switch with a circuit card to intelligently control the devices, we would have no issue. However, sourcing and cost become the issue...

but yes, I agree that a lighted switch might pose a problem in the VSS ON mode being always lit up
